Logo
Cloudflare

Frontend Engineer, Media Platform

Cloudflare, Austin, Texas, us, 78716

Save Job

Overview

About Cloudflare

We are on a mission to help build a better Internet. Cloudflare runs one of the world’s largest networks powering millions of websites and Internet properties for customers ranging from individual bloggers to SMBs to Fortune 500 companies. Cloudflare protects and accelerates Internet applications without adding hardware, installing software, or changing a line of code. Our network routes web traffic through an intelligent global network, improving performance and reducing spam and other attacks. Cloudflare has been recognized on Entrepreneur Magazine’s Top Company Cultures list and as one of World’s Most Innovative Companies by Fast Company. Our culture

We look for curious and empathetic individuals committed to learning and growing. We hire based on potential and support continuous development. We are committed to a diverse and inclusive team. Available Locations

Austin, TX About The Department

Media Platform is part of Emerging Technologies & Incubation (ETI), where new and bold products are built and released within Cloudflare. Our edge and network enable solving problems at massive scale and efficiency, often beyond what most organizations can achieve. About The Role

We are seeking a skilled Frontend (UI) Platform Engineer to join our team. You’ll be responsible for all Media Platform components of the Cloudflare Dashboard: Images, Stream and Realtime. You will also build and maintain media-specific standalone UI components and applications, such as video players, media upload tools, and web conferencing solutions. Media applications push performance and usability requirements to the limit. Technologies we use

React TypeScript JavaScript (ES6+) React Router PlayWright Selenium Vite Webpack Bazel CI/CD tools Go RESTful APIs HLS/DASH WebRTC MoQ Responsibilities

Own Media Platform components of the Cloudflare Dashboard: Images, Stream and Realtime. Build and maintain media-specific standalone UI components and applications (e.g., video players, media upload tools, web conferencing solutions). Push performance and usability requirements to the limit. Qualifications

We want someone who understands and obsesses over front-end systems. 4+ years of experience in frontend engineering, specializing in JavaScript, TypeScript, and React. Strong knowledge of UI infrastructure, CI/CD, and testing frameworks (e.g., Playwright, Cypress). Proven ability to drive projects independently, from concept to implementation. Bonus Skills

Video streaming and web playback. Browser media APIs. Realtime communication protocols and/or video conferencing, e.g. WebRTC. Experience building and scaling large-scale web applications. What Makes Cloudflare Special?

We’re not just a highly ambitious, large-scale technology company; we’re a company with a soul. Protecting the free and open Internet is fundamental to our mission. Projects Project Galileo : Since 2014, we’ve equipped more than 2,400 journalism and civil society organizations in 111 countries with tools to defend themselves against attacks, at no cost. Athenian Project : In 2017, we created the Athenian Project to protect state and local governments, serving more than 425 local election websites in 33 states. 1.1.1.1 : We released 1.1.1.1 to provide a faster, more secure public DNS resolver without storing client IP addresses. We never sell user data to advertisers. Legal & Equal Opportunity

This position may require access to information protected under U.S. export control laws. Employment offers may be conditioned on authorization to receive software or technology controlled under U.S. export laws without sponsorship for an export license. Cloudflare is an equal opportunity employer. We provide equal employment opportunities to all qualified applicants without regard to race, color, religion, sex, gender, gender identity, gender expression, sexual orientation, national origin, ancestry, citizenship, age, disability, medical condition, family status, or any other basis protected by law. We are an AA/Veterans/Disabled Employer. We provide reasonable accommodations to qualified individuals with disabilities. If you require accommodations to apply, please contact us at hr@cloudflare.com or 101 Townsend St., San Francisco, CA 94107. Job Details

Seniority level: Associate Employment type: Full-time Job function: Engineering and Information Technology Industries: IT Services and IT Consulting; Technology; Information and Internet; Computer and Network Security

#J-18808-Ljbffr